Do British Citizens Need a Visa for Canada?

British citizens do not need a visa for short visits to Canada for tourism or business purposes. Instead, they must obtain an Electronic Travel Authorization (eTA). However, for longer stays, work, study, or immigration purposes, a visa or permit is required.

Electronic Travel Authorization (eTA)

Eligibility and Requirements

  • Purpose: Tourism, business trips, or transit.
  • Duration: Up to six months.
  • Requirements:
    • Valid passport.
    • Credit or debit card for the application fee (CAD 7).
    • Email address.

Application Process

  1. Online Application: Visit the official Government of Canada eTA website.
  2. Form Completion: Fill in the necessary information, including passport details and travel plans.
  3. Fee Payment: Pay the eTA application fee using a credit or debit card.
  4. Approval: Most eTA applications are approved within minutes. You will receive an email confirmation.

Study Permits

Eligibility and Requirements

  • Acceptance Letter: From a designated learning institution (DLI) in Canada.
  • Proof of Funds: Show financial ability to cover tuition fees, living expenses, and return transportation.
  • Supporting Documents:
    • Passport.
    • Recent photographs.
    • Proof of funds.
    • Letter of explanation (if necessary).

Application Process

  1. Apply Online: Create an account on the Government of Canada’s immigration website.
  2. Submit Documents: Upload all required documents.
  3. Biometrics: Provide fingerprints and a photo at a Visa Application Centre (VAC).
  4. Interview: Attend an interview if required.
  5. Approval: Wait for the study permit approval.

Work Permits

Eligibility and Requirements

  • Job Offer: A valid job offer from a Canadian employer.
  • Labour Market Impact Assessment (LMIA): In most cases, your employer needs to obtain an LMIA.
  • Supporting Documents:
    • Passport.
    • Recent photographs.
    • Proof of funds.
    • Job offer letter.
    • LMIA (if applicable).

Application Process

  1. Apply Online: Create an account and submit the application on the Government of Canada’s website.
  2. Submit Documents: Upload all required documents.
  3. Biometrics: Provide fingerprints and a photo at a Visa Application Centre (VAC).
  4. Interview: Attend an interview if required.
  5. Approval: Wait for the work permit approval.

Permanent Residency

Express Entry System

British citizens can apply for permanent residency through the Express Entry system, which includes:

  • Federal Skilled Worker Program (FSWP)
  • Federal Skilled Trades Program (FSTP)
  • Canadian Experience Class (CEC)

Eligibility and Requirements

  • Points-Based System: Points are awarded based on age, education, work experience, language proficiency, and adaptability.
  • Comprehensive Ranking System (CRS): Meet the minimum CRS score in periodic draws.

Application Process

  1. Eligibility Check: Determine your eligibility on the Government of Canada’s website.
  2. Create an Express Entry Profile: Submit your profile online.
  3. Receive an Invitation to Apply (ITA): If your CRS score meets the cut-off.
  4. Submit Application: Provide all required documents and pay the application fee.
  5. Medical and Police Checks: Undergo a medical examination and provide police certificates.
  6. Approval: Receive Confirmation of Permanent Residence (COPR).
